What's Happening?
The city of Roseville, California, is leveraging advanced fleet management technology to transition its municipal and transit fleets to electric vehicles (EVs). The technology, developed by BetterFleet, uses AI and machine learning to create digital twins of the community, providing insights into vehicle performance under various conditions. This allows the city to optimize its fleet operations, ensuring cost-effectiveness and efficiency. Roseville's current electric fleet includes buses and city vehicles, supported by a growing charging infrastructure. The initiative is funded by a grant from the California Energy Commission, aiming to enhance the adoption of EVs and charging solutions.

What's Next?
Roseville plans to expand its charging infrastructure significantly, with a target of 71 chargers to support its growing electric fleet. The city will continue to monitor key metrics such as total cost of ownership, emissions impact, and vehicle downtime to ensure the fleet's reliability and sustainability.
